Can a 2009 Peugeot 307 hatchback automatic with 150,000 km go on the highway? I asked the repair shop, and they said it's okay for short distances, but not for long trips.

This Spring Festival, I drove my Peugeot 307 automatic. I traveled 3000 kilometers without any issues. It was great, averaging 8.2 liters per 100 kilometers and costing around 3500 dirhams. Before the festival, I took it to the service shop for maintenance, checking the oil and other fluids. No problem at all. It's already at 200,000 kilometers. My 2008 Peugeot is running great, all parts are imported. I plan to keep it for another ten years. After all, it's an annual inspection. Selling it wouldn't bring much money, and I wouldn't sell it for 6000 dirhams. I'll just keep driving it for another decade.

If you have purchased a second-hand 2009 Peugeot 307 sedan with a 1.6 automatic engine and it has run 150,000 kilometers, and you notice that it runs at 3300 RPM at 120 km/h on the highway, you might want to consider changing the transmission oil. It's generally a good idea to check the maintenance history of a used car and ensure that essential fluids like transmission oil are fresh, especially if you are experiencing high RPMs.
